General Description
The Fairchild Switch FSTD32211 provides up to 48-bits of
high-speed CMOS TTL-compatible bus switching. The low
on resistance of the switch allows inputs to be connected to
outputs without adding propagation delay or generating
additional ground bounce noise. A diode to V
CC
has been
integrated into the circuit to allow for level shifting between
5V inputs and 3.3V outputs.
The device can be organized as four 12-bit, two 24-bit, or
one 48-bit bus switch. When routed as a 40-bit bus switch,
the device can be organized as four 10-bit, two 20-bit or
